Navigating Sector ETFs: A Guide for Investors
Sector Exchange Traded Funds (ETFs) offer investors a direct approach to invest in specific sectors of the economy. If you're keen on diversifying your portfolio or aiming exposure to high-growth industries, sector ETFs can be a strategic tool.
Before diving in, it's crucial to understand the nuances of these funds and develop a sound investment strategy. Firstly, research different sectors and their respective performance trends. Consider your investment appetite.
- Define your investment goals and timeframe.
- Spread your investments across multiple sectors to mitigate risk.
- Monitor the performance of your sector ETFs regularly and modify your portfolio as needed.
By following these principles, investors can effectively navigate the world of sector ETFs and achieve their financial objectives.
